Requirements
  • A Bachelor's Degree in Accounting is required.
  • Three to five years of related experience is required.
  • Strong accounting skills and solid knowledge of United States Generally Accepted Accounting Principles are required.
  • Management, communication, and problem-solving skills are required.
  • A minimum of three years of experience in an accounting or finance role is required.
Responsibilities
  • Provide leadership for the financial accounting department and manage the Enterprise's financial statements.
  • Provide timely accounting and support services to the companies within the Enterprise.
  • Interface and communicate with Enterprise management.
  • Oversee budgets and work with department heads on the budgeting process.
  • Lead and contribute to meetings.
  • Train and develop staff, and identify training needs and curriculum deficiencies.
  • Manage corporate monthly, quarterly, and annual internal and external financial reporting processes and requirements.
  • Manage the annual external audit process.
  • Manage financial accounting processes, including drafting and recording journal entries, managing trial balances, reconciling accounts, preparing financial statements and related protocols, maintaining subsidiary ledgers and fixed assets, managing accruals and prepaid balances, performing bank reconciliations, and analyzing financial reports.
  • Work with operations department heads to ensure operational activity is appropriately identified and reflected in financial statements.
  • Manage preparation of federal and state tax return support schedules, including M-1s and apportionment factors.
  • Oversee the Enterprise overhead budgeting process, including working with department heads to ensure budgets and expenses are appropriately recorded, budget variances are identified and explained, and budget changes are communicated to the respective departments.
  • Assist with required information for annual state license renewals and government surveys.
  • Assist with Enterprise special projects by coordinating with management, performing accounting research, meeting with department heads, and creating or providing required deliverables.
Desired Qualifications
  • A Certified Public Accountant license, including a fifth year of college or university, is preferred.
  • A Master's degree or equivalent is preferred.
  • More than five years of experience is preferred.
  • Experience in an Engineering, Procurement and Construction company or a large industrial concern is preferred.
